PRELIM
Objectives:
At the end of the prelim period, the students are expected to:
1. Know the basic concepts of Globalization
2. Develop a deeper appreciation of the development of International
Trading Systems and Global Financial Crisis
3. Understand the attributes of Today’s Global System
4. Know the Interstate System and Internationalism
I. What is Globalization
II. Globalization of World Economics
III. A History of Global Politics

Objectives:
At the end of the midterm period, the students are expected to:
1. Grasp the basics of an international Organization
2. Understand the structures and functions of the United Nations and its
challenges to Regionalism
3. Comprehend the relationship of countries, regions and globalization.
4. Know the contemporary challenges to Regionalism.

PRE-FINAL
Objectives:
At the end of the pre-final period, the students are expected to:
1. Analyze how various media drive different forms of global integration.
2. Identify the attributes of a global city.
3. Discuss the relationship between population and economic welfare.

FINALS
Objectives:
At the end of the pre-final period, the students are expected to:
1. Identify the reasons for the migration of people.
2. Discuss the origins and manifestations of global environmental crises.
3. Relate everyday encounters with pollution, global warming,
desertification, ozone depletion, and many others with a larger picture
of environmental degradation.
Subject Matter No. of Hours: 15
X. Global Migration
XI. Environmental Crisis and Sustainable Development
